- The distance between State University, Ms, Usa and Minamidaitojima, Japan is approximately 12,211 km or 7,588 mi.
- To reach State University, Ms in this distance one would set out from Minamidaitojima bearing 35.2°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ach State University, Ms bearing 141.8° or SE .
- Both have a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The annual average temperature is 6 °C (10.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.2 °C (20.2°F) more in State University, Ms.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 211.2 mm (8.3 in) less which is equivalent to 211.2 l/m² (5.18 US gal/ft²) or 2,112,000 l/ha (225,787 US gal/ac) less. About 7/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.1° lower in State University, Ms than in Minamidaitojima.
